Part Three: Completing the Mac OS X Setup Assistant

1.When the restart has completed, a welcome video plays, then country/region selection screen appears.

2.Select your country or region and click Continue.

3.Select a keyboard layout and click Continue.

A migration screen appears. If you wish to migrate your data from another Macintosh, see Migration tips and tricks http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1291. If you do not wish to migrate, or want to migrate later, select “Do not transfer my information now” and click Continue.

4.A Wireless Service screen appears if you have wireless services available within range of your computer. Select “On” and click Continue.

5.If the network is password protected, you be asked for a password when you select it. Type the password and click Continue.

6.An Apple ID screen appears. This is used to purchase content from the iTunes store. You can use MobileMe or .Mac usernames here as well. When complete, click Continue.

7.If you do not have an Apple ID or MobileMe account, click Continue to move to the next screen.

8.A Registration Information screen appears. You are not required to fill this out, but it is helpful if you do. When complete, click Continue and your product registration will be sent immediately.

9.If Mac OS X servers are available on your network, you’ll be asked if you’d like to log on to them. If not, click Continue.

10.A Create Your Account screen appears. This will be used to create a User Account with Login ID and Password for you computer. You should remember this password. You’ll be asked for it when you install new software or perform other administrative tasks on your computer. When complete, click Continue and your account will be created immediately.

11.A screen to select your user picture appears. Take a snapshot with the built-in camera or select a picture from your Library. When complete, click Continue.

12.A MobileMe screen appears. Select an option and click Continue.

13.A Thank You screen appears. Click Go to complete the Mac OS X Setup Assistant.

14.Eject the Mac OS X Install DVD by dragging its icon to the Trash.
